Maine Cliffs - Winslow Homer Brushed Aluminum Print

Experience the raw power of the Atlantic coast with this museum-quality reproduction of Winslow Homer's Maine Cliffs. This iconic 1895 painting captures the dramatic interplay of sea, sky, and rugged shoreline, showcasing Homer's masterful transition from illustrator to America's foremost marine painter. Our premium brushed silver Aluminum DIBOND® print brings this historic artwork to life with unparalleled vibrancy and durability.

Homer's genius lies in his ability to convey nature's sublime force through bold brushwork and a restrained palette. This piece, created during his transformative years in Prouts Neck, Maine, reflects his deep engagement with the elemental struggle between land and ocean. It's more than a seascape; it's a meditation on resilience and the untamed beauty of the New England coast.

What is the historical significance of Winslow Homer's Maine Cliffs painting?

Painted in 1895, Maine Cliffs marks Homer's mature period in Prouts Neck, Maine, showcasing his shift to marine themes and mastery in depicting the Atlantic coast's raw, elemental power.
